[Right transperitoneal laparoscopic nephroureterectomy].

Abstract:

OBJECTIVES:To describe the surgical technique of the right laparoscopic nephroureterectomy. METHODS/RESULTS:With the patient in the lithotomy position we performed an endoscopic section of the ureteral meatus. Once the patient is placed in the lumbotomy position and trocars are placed, the retroperitoneal space is accessed. The gonadal vein, and the ureter medial to it, are identified. We proceed to dissect and clip it. Posteriorly, the Kocher maneuver on the duodenum is performed, identifying the inferior vena cava. We dissect the renal artery and vein placing Hemolock clips on both. Once the vascular control is achieved, we free the upper pole with the help of the Ligasure Atlas instrument. When the kidney is free we continue with the ureter down. CONCLUSIONS:Laparoscopic nephroureterectomy is a feasible technique for groups with experience in laparoscopic surgery.
